Title: RABA Research: Trump surges to just 5 points behind Clinton
Post by: HillOfANight on July 23, 2016, 09:41:11 AM
https://twitter.com/jheil/status/756860003731009538
http://www.rabaresearch.com/documents/RABA-Updated-National-Survey-July-2016.pdf

Clinton 39 (41)
Trump 34 (29)
Johnson 8 (9)
Stein 3 (3)

Male voters are largely responsible for Trump’s movement in the polls. RABA Research’s July 12th survey showed Trump with a 3-point deficit among men.  Since then, Trump has moved to a 9-point lead among male voters.

Seniors are also coming around to Trump’s message.  Clinton’s 22-point lead two weeks ago has shrunk to just 5 points in RABA’s latest survey.
